Output 669ebb74c8e30cc28841b0e0ffaeac4dfa8a736365d5bb39a5e0e1a20973be12:0

value
1233665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dad703319031d2079c9d82b8cffcd68da54f0f3 OP_EQUAL
address
3G4jnN4yCudRRR3NT1AAwVPsgv4NyQ15x5
transaction
669ebb74c8e30cc28841b0e0ffaeac4dfa8a736365d5bb39a5e0e1a20973be12
confirmations
428587
spent
true